Archived
1
0
This repository has been archived on 2019-01-29. You can view files and clone it, but cannot push or open issues or pull requests.
LoveToken/Makefile

24 lines
459 B
Makefile
Raw Normal View History

2015-06-06 08:35:18 -07:00
CC=
MKDIR=
PCFLAGS=
PLFLAGS=
LFLAGS=-shared -g -ggdb
CFLAGS=--std=c99 -g -ggdb -Wall
ifeq ($(OS),Windows_NT)
CC += mingw32-gcc
MKDIR += mkdir -p
PLFLAGS += -Wl,--out-implib,bin/libLoveToken.a
else
ifeq ($(shell uname -s), Linux)
CC += gcc
MKDIR += mkdir -p
PCFLAGS += -fPIC
endif
endif
2015-06-05 04:09:08 -07:00
all:
2015-06-06 08:35:18 -07:00
$(MKDIR) bin
$(CC) $(CFLAGS) $(PCFLAGS) -c -o bin/lt.o src/lt.c
$(CC) $(LFLAGS) -o bin/LoveToken.dll bin/lt.o $(PLFLAGS) -liconv